I play both games, and I enjoy both games. Aside from being first person shooters that are in a modern setting they are completely different games.

BF3 is simply an awesome game, and it didn't fail at the box office. It had really strong sales, but they are trying to compete directly with CoD. CoD is a very strong title with tons of brand recognition. I think a majority of the players (no one here at TPU, only what I observe from my friends) are satisfied with what Activision brings to the table, with no real advance in gameplay, graphics or engine. CoD is familiar and fun, but it costs a lot to keep playing year after year.

Another misconception of BF3, again from talking to my friends was that they thought that the BF3 beta for the Xbox was a demo. I tried to tell them, but they are non-believers. I installed the beta on my Xbox and what did I see? "Play Battlefield 3 Beta (Game Demo)"

All in all, to each his own. Gameplay is completely different between both titles. It's just another nVidia v. ATI or Intel v. AMD argument now.
